RichardCoulter 26-07-2013 15:59

Re: Coming Soon to Virgin TV (2013) Vol. 3.
 
Quote:

Originally Posted by Doug P (Post 35599531)
When have BT been interested in the purchase? Not been mentioned before so interesting...

When Frank Warren originally set up Boxnation with Simon Green two years ago, he knew that he never had the economies of scale to make it a standalone success. He also knew that if he built up the infrastructure and obtained a decent subscriber base, that it would be an excellent assett to sell on.

Simon Green is now head of BT Sport and talks on a takeover of Boxnation began on 13/1/13. Up until now the main priority for BT, however, has been to sucessfully launch their main channels on 1/8/13.
